Notable adoptions:
Monger: Monger was a sweet momma who gave birth to eight puppies while in our care. All named after cheeses, these sweet puppies and Monger were exposed to parvovirus, making their stay a little longer with us. After close to four months in our care, Monger has finally found her home. Her puppies have also been placed in homes of their own. We're so happy for Monger, her puppies and their new guardians.



Pabble: Pabble is a sweet pup who came into our care in June. He spent some time in and out of foster care to receive extra attention and medical treatment for his left leg. Luckily, his foster guardians fell in love with him and decided to give him a lasting, loving home. Congratulations to Pabble (now Bernie) and his adopters!
